Within forty-five (45) days after substantial completion of the entire <br />Capital Improvement, MUNICIPALITY shall determine the actual cost of the water work <br />portion including design, administration and construction of the Capital Improvement. <br />MUNICIPALITY shall, within said forty-five (45) days, either 1) invoice PURVEYOR for <br />any deficiency in the amount paid in advance; or 2) notify PURVEYOR of the amount <br />of any overpayment based on its calculations. In the event of an underpayment, <br />PURVEYOR shall remit the additional amount due to the MUNICIPALITY within forty- <br />five (45) days of its receipt of MUNICIPALITY'S invoice. <br />2. Reimbursement of Overpayment. In the event of overpayment and following the <br />PURVEYOR'S verification of the amount due, the PURVEYOR shall submit an invoice to <br />the MUNICIAPLITY for reimbursement of the amount of overpayment. MUNICIPALITY <br />shall remit payment of invoice to PURVEYOR within forty-five (45) days of receipt of <br />PURVEYOR'S invoice. <br />V. Reporting Requirements. MUNICIPALITY shall submit progress monthly reports to <br />PURVEYOR. The first report shall be submitted one month after MUNICIPALITY issued its intent <br />to take on the execution of the project. Thereafter, MUNICPALITY shall issue updates on a <br />monthly basis until project close out. The monthly reports shall be in compliance with the format <br />as specified by PURVEYOR which will be more fully defined within a specific project letter to be <br />received by Municipality from the Division of Water Engineering Section that outlines <br />reimbursement terms and reporting requirements. The monthly reports shall cover, but not be <br />limited to the following: <br />• Proposed start and finish dates of design, bidding process, and construction; <br />• Estimated cost of design, construction, and project administration; <br />• Percent of completion of design and construction; <br />• Actual expenditure (cost) of design, construction, and project administration; and <br />• Any complications, delay and delay causes, change orders, or deviation from the original <br />scope. <br />VI. Right to Audit Records. PURVEYOR shall have the right, during the period during which <br />the subject records are required to be retained by MUNICIPALITY, to audit any of MUNICIPALITY's <br />records related to any Capital Improvements performed pursuant to this Agreement, including <br />financial and technical documentation. <br />VII. Cooperation. The parties shall meet as required to ensure that both parties coordinate <br />their efforts for the entire term of the Capital Improvement, and shall cooperate in exchanging <br />any documents and information necessary for the successful completion of any Capital <br />Improvements performed as well as the administration of the Agreement.
